We are seeking a highly skilled Flutter Developer to join our dynamic development team. The ideal candidate will have experience in building high-quality, innovative, and fully performing mobile applications in compliance with coding standards and technical design. You will be responsible for building, testing, and deploying mobile applications using the Flutter framework.
Designing, developing, testing, maintaining, and deploying software in the
Flutter framework and Dart language.
Developing user interface components and implementing them by
following well-known Flutter / Dart workflows and practices.
Communicating with product and engineering leads to implement business
and project objectives.
Integrate with backend services and third-party APIs.
Participate in testing, quality assurance and bug fixes as part of the CI/CD
cycle.
Strong problem-solving skills and the ability to debug and troubleshoot
issues.
Excellent communication and teamwork skills.
Skills and Qualifications:
3 + years of experience developing mobile apps natively in iOS and/or Android.
2 years of commercial experience developing and delivering Flutter based
apps.
Good understanding of state management, Flutter flavors and app
architecture.
Strong communications and consultative skills. Self-initiated and proactive.
Experience in a remote software development environment.
Experience with building apps and software for consumer goods is a bonus.
Degree in software engineering, computer science, or software
development is a plus.